Dying as we live: storytelling, end of life doulas, and living a meaningful life

 

Join Brigit Kelly from Rhiannon's Service as she gives us a short history of how death, dying, and funerals have changed in Australia, and how End of Life Doulas can help individuals and communities start important conversations and break down taboos around death and dying. This talk is also a contemplation of how personal storytelling can support end of life decision making by reminding us of what is meaningful in our lives. 

 

This event is part of NPSP's History Festival SA program Messages from the Grave. This program includes a thought-provoking exhibition that delves into the rich symbolism of cemeteries and how they can enhance our understanding of history. The Festival will also feature specialised workshops and tours focused on cemetery history and death-related topics, offering opportunities to deepen your understanding of the connections between burial practices and historical research.
